Study Details

Current treatments for patients with drug reaction with eosinophilia and systemic symptoms (DRESS) include supportive care, steroids and cyclosporine. No randomized controlled trial (RCT) exists in comparing these treatments and all available literature comes in the form of case reports and case series. These two treatments are considered standard of care and this trial seeks only to compare outcomes of DRESS between these two therapies. No additional labs, therapies or procedures will be used apart from those that are routinely done for patients with this diagnosis. This will be a pilot study to determine efficacy of the two therapies with particular endpoints in mind so that the investigators can study the safety of these two therapies in patients with DRESS. Data suggests a potential benefit for adults with DRESS using either steroids or cyclosporine but the investigators are seeking a comparison of efficacy of these two therapies. The study population will include adults with a Registry of Severe Cutaneous Adverse Reaction (RegiSCAR) score of greater than 4 (i.e. a likely diagnosis of DRESS). The investigators will exclude patients with sepsis, active Hepatitis B or C, active tuberculosis, a documented allergy to steroids or cyclosporine, and patients with an estimated glomerular filtration rate (eGFR) \< 30 (unless on dialysis in which case the participants will be included).

Arms

  • Active Comparator: Cyclosporine
    All Patients start with 5 mg/kg/day (3 mg/kg/day if renal impairment) PO divided bid for 7 days (or IV if patient is NPO) 1. If complete resolution, stop cyclosporine and monitor closely for relapse a. If patient relapses, give 5 (3 if renal impairment) mg/kg/day PO divided bid PO for 7 days i. If down-trending, start oral taper regimen ii. If not down-trending, switch to steroid arm 2. If \>25% improvement and labs are down-trending, start the oral taper regimen. 3. If 0-25% improvement, give 5 (3 if renal impairment) mg/kg/day PO divided bid for 3 days 1. If down-trending, start oral taper regimen 2. If not down-trending, switch to steroid arm 4. If no improvement or up-trending labs at 7 days, switch to steroid arm Oral Taper Regimen set as 3 mg/kg PO divided bid for 14 days, then 2 mg/kg PO divided bid for 20 days. If renal impairment, oral taper regimen set as 2 mg/kg PO divided bid for 14 days, then 1 mg/kg PO divided bid for 20 days
  • Experimental: Corticosteroids
    All Patients start with 500 mg IV Methylprednisolone for 3 days 1\. If \>25% improvement (must be \>25% in all involved organs), start the taper regimen 2. If 0-25% improvement (in ≥1 involved internal organ), give 500 mg IV Methylprednisolone for 4 days 1. If no improvement, switch to cyclosporine arm of treatment 2. If 0-25% improvement, give 500 mg IV Methylprednisolone for 3 days i. If labs are down-trending, start the taper regimen ii. If labs are not down-trending, switch to cyclosporine arm of the study c. If \>25% improvement, start the taper regimen Taper Regimen set as: 1. 125 mg IV Methylprednisolone x3 days 2. 1.2 mg/kg PO prednisone x1 week 3. 1 mg/kg PO prednisone x1 week 4. 0.8 mg/kg PO prednisone x1 week 5. 0.6 mg/kg PO prednisone x1 week 6. 0.4 mg/kg PO prednisone x1 week 7. 0.2 mg/kg PO prednisone x1 week 8. 0.1 mg/kg PO prednisone x1 week 9. 0.05 mg/kg PO prednisone x1 week
